Grief Group Level 2
–
Grief Group Level 2
Level two continues the learning and examines some of the more complex aspects of grief and recovery. Finding identity, new relationships, and identifying healthy and unhealthy belief systems are some of the areas explored.

Day Hospice
–
Day Hospice
An opportunity to meet others living with a life-threatening illness and share your concerns and experiences. Support groups for men and women are facilitated by Hospice staff. Consider staying for optional lunch and afternoon activities such as complementary therapy.
